This important book is an overall analysis of different innovative methods and ways of recycling in connection with various types of materials. It aims to provide a basic understanding about polymer recycling and its reuse as well as presents an in-depth look at various recycling methods. It provides a thorough knowledge about the work being done in recycling in different parts of the world and throws light on areas that need to be further explored. Emphasizing eco-friendly methods and recovery of useful materials
The book covers a wide variety of innovative recycling methods and research, including

- Green methods of recycling
- Effective conversion of biomass and municipal wastes
to energy-generating systems
- A catalyst for the reuse of glycerol byproduct
- Methods of adsorption to treat wastewater
and make it suitable for irrigation and other purposes
- Disposal of sludge
- The use of calcined clay to replace both fine and
coarse aggregates
- Recycling of rubbers
- The production of a sorbent material for paper mill sludge
- Replacing polypropylene absorbent in oil spill sanitations
- The use of natural fibers for various industrial
applications
- Cashew nut shell liquid as a source of surface active
reagents
- Integrated power and cooling systems based on biomass
- Recycling water from household laundering
- much more
